Python Backend Developer (Middle / Senior / Tech Lead)

По договоренности


Ожидания от кандидата
  • коммерческий опыт разработки на Python от 3-4 лет (для Senior от 5+ лет, для Tech Lead от 6+ лет);

  • уверенное знание Python 3.x:

  • понимание asyncio, event loop, многопоточности;

  • понимание внутреннего устройства Python; GIL

  • опыт разработки backend-сервисов и REST API:

    • ! FastAPI / Django / Flask

  • уверенное понимание ООП и принципов проектирования:

    • SOLID, KISS, DRY;

  • применение паттернов (GoF, Repository, Service, Unit of Work);

  • опыт разработки микросервисной архитектуры;

  • опыт работы с базами данных:

    • PostgreSQL / MySQL / MongoDB;

    • написание и оптимизация SQL-запросов;

  • проектирование схем данных;

  • опыт работы с ORM:

    • SQLAlchemy / Django ORM;

  • опыт работы с брокерами сообщений:

    • Kafka

    • RabbitMQ

    • Redis;

  • понимание принципов асинхронной обработки задач;

  • опыт реализации авторизации и безопасности:

    • OAuth2 / JWT / OpenID;

    • RBAC / ABAC;

  • опыт работы с Docker и контейнеризацией

  • понимание CI/CD и участие в деплое;

  • уверенная работа с Linux;

  • опыт написания тестов:

    • pytest;

    • unit и интеграционные тесты;

  • опыт работы с Git;

  • опыт работы в Agile-командах;
  • умение читать и поддерживать чужой код;

  • системное мышление и умение декомпозировать задачи;

  • опыт интеграции сервисов через API.

Будет плюсом
  • опыт разработки высоконагруженных систем;

  • опыт работы с WebSocket / SSE;

  • опыт работы с Kubernetes / OpenShift;

  • опыт работы с мониторингом и логированием:

    • Prometheus

    • Grafana

    • ELK;

  • опыт работы с полнотекстовым поиском;

  • опыт работы с Keycloak;

  • опыт работы с MongoDB / Redis на глубоком уровне;

  • опыт работы с облачными платформами;

  • опыт fullstack-разработки (React / Vue / Angular);

  • опыт работы с BI-инструментами;

  • опыт наставничества и лидерства.

Ключевые задачи
  • разработка и развитие backend-сервисов на Python;

  • проектирование и реализация REST API;

  • участие в проектировании архитектуры системы;

  • разработка микросервисной архитектуры;

  • интеграция с внутренними и внешними сервисами;

  • работа с базами данных и оптимизация запросов;

  • реализация асинхронной обработки задач;

  • разработка и поддержка тестов;

  • участие в код-ревью;

  • оптимизация производительности системы;

  • участие в CI/CD и деплое;

  • мониторинг и поддержка сервисов;

  • взаимодействие с командой разработки;

для Tech Lead:

  • архитектура системы;

  • управление командой;

  • развитие процессов.


Поделиться:

Опубликована 3 часа назад

Похожие вакансии

Middle / Senior Backend Developer (Node.js/NestJS) Формат работы: Удаленная проектная занятость (full-time ... Стек технологий: Языки: TypeScript, Python Среда: Node.js Фреймворк: NestJS, Fast Api (python) База данных ... Требования к кандидату: Уверенное владение Node.js, TypeScript, Python (от 3-х лет коммерческой разработки ...
  • Можно удаленно
  • Полный день
  • Опыт от 3 лет
Логотип компании MobiDrivenMobiDriven
  • Москва
2 часа назад
Что предстоит делать Вы — первый backend-разработчик на новом внутреннем продукте. ... Задачи: Backend на Python: REST API, webhook-обработка, маршрутизация запросов Интеграции с LLM-провайдерами ... сроков, эскалации) Обеспечить hot-reload конфигурации без остановки сервиса Кого ищем Обязательно: Python ...
  • Можно удаленно
  • Подработка
  • Опыт от 3 лет
Логотип компании Бридж ТревелБридж Тревел
  • Москва
21 день назад
200 000 - 280 000 ₽
Рыночная зарплата
... продукта Разрабатывать backend на Python / FastAPI Проектировать и реализовывать API для frontend, личного ... Писать понятный, поддерживаемый код Участвовать в выпуске MVP и его стабилизации после запуска Наш стек Python ... Иметь реальный опыт с FastAPI или близкими Python backend frameworks Хорошо понимать PostgreSQL Уметь ...
  • Можно удаленно
  • Полный день
  • Опыт от 3 лет
Логотип компании Алексеева Марина НиколаевнаАлексеева Марина Николаевна
  • Москва
23 дня назад
от 250 000 ₽
Рыночная зарплата
... Python Developer О нас: Мы — продуктовая команда, которая разрабатывает современные образовательные платформы ... Сейчас мы ищем Python-разработчика, который усилит backend-направление и в перспективе сможет взять на ... и опыт построения backend-сервисов Опыт работы с асинхронностью (asyncio, Celery и т.п.) ...
  • Можно удаленно
  • Полный день
  • Опыт от 3 лет
Логотип компании Богачева Анна АлексеевнаБогачева Анна Алексеевна
  • Москва
3 часа назад
Мы ищем Senior Golang Developer, который будет участвовать в развитии backend-архитектуры и влиять на ... Проектировать, развивать и поддерживать высоконагруженные backend-сервисы. ... Будет плюсом: Опыт работы с Python, asyncio и FastAPI.
  • Можно удаленно
  • Полный день
  • Опыт от 3 лет
Логотип компании НООСФЕРАНООСФЕРА
  • Москва
2 часа назад
Мы обрабатываем данные посетителей и используем куки в соответствии с политикой конфиденциальности.